Kia Showcases Carnival Hybrid In India With Stronger Electric Motor

· Automobile · RushLane, CarWale

Kia has showcased the Carnival Hybrid in India for the first time alongside the launch of the new Sorento, though pricing has not yet been announced. The Carnival Hybrid uses a 1.6-litre turbo-petrol engine producing 180 PS and 265 Nm, paired with a more powerful electric motor than the Sorento Hybrid, rated at 73.4 PS and 304 Nm. The combined system output for the India-spec Carnival Hybrid has not been disclosed, and a 6-speed torque-converter automatic is expected. Visually and in terms of cabin equipment, the hybrid variant is largely identical to the existing diesel Carnival, featuring twin 12.3-inch screens, a 12-speaker Bose audio system, three-zone climate control, eight airbags and Level 2 ADAS. Kia has yet to confirm a launch timeline, though the vehicle is expected to arrive in the coming weeks.

Why it matters

The Carnival Hybrid gives Indian premium-MPV buyers a petrol-electric option alongside the existing Rs 59.65 lakh diesel, potentially reshaping Kia's position in the segment. It is also part of Kia's broader plan to launch eight electrified vehicles in India, including hybrid versions of the Sonet, Carens and Seltos.
